HTML: Bingtown is a hub of exotic trade and home to a merchant nobility famed for its liveshipsâ??rare vessels carved from wizardwood, which ripens magically into sentient awareness. The fortunes of one of Bingtown's oldest families rest on the newly awakened liveship Vivacia. For Althea Vestrit, the ship is her rightful legacy unjustly denied herâ??a legacy she will risk anything to reclaim. For Althea's young nephew Wintrow, wrenched from his religious studies and forced to serve aboard ship, Vivacia is a life sentence. But the fate of the Vestrit familyâ??and the shipâ??may ultimately lie in the hands of an outsider. Although the story employs different characters and places, the writing of Hobb is easily recognizable. Robin Hobb has an obvious storyteller talent and involves the reader with so much ease.
Clearly Ship of Magic is a nice first shot although I expect higher achievements in the next books. I found that the story drags a bit toward the end of the book, however Hobb excels at setting the pirates/shipping/sea atmosphere found here. ( )
